It Looks Like LeBron James Gave The Golden State Warriors A Head Start

Golden State Warriors vs the Los Angeles Lakers play-in game was a real roller coaster ride.

I have never seen a game like this play-in game ever in my life. The game took turns like hell but in the end, it gave fans a real show. Initially, in the Golden State Warriors vs the Los Angeles Lakers game, it looked like this game belongs to the warriors. They started with the highest level of energies and were on fire in the first quarter. The Lakers were targeting Stephen Curry in the whole quarter but the game was being run by the other key players of the warriors. At the end of the first quarter, the Golden State Warriors had a good lead and dominated all along.
On the other hand, the Los Angeles Lakers team was really dull and lazy. None of its players including the king himself was 100% in the game. Everyone noticed this thing about Anthony Davis and LeBron James and I was wondering about their last night hangovers.

The second quarter seemed somewhat different because along with the Golden State Warriors the Los Angeles Lakers were also participating. Not like the first quarter when all of the Lakers’ roaster was just warming up.

Stephen Curry made his presence felt till the end of the first half. He banged 3 point shot like anything and the Golden State Warriors had a 13 point lead in the first half.

End of a head start for the Golden State Warriors and the rise of LeBron James.

LeBron James

The Los Angeles Lakers started to show their real game in the third quarter. They scored as many points in the third quarter as they scored in the whole first half. The Golden State Warriors were at their worse. With the game-changing from one-sided to a real NBA fight, the energy levels in the arena rose and the same happened with the Lakers. It looked like the practice is over and LeBron James is now getting into the game.

In the first half, no one in the arena was enjoying and all of us were sitting with our sad face. As soon as the Lakers show started the Monday night RAW changed to a real Wrestlemania moment. We witnessed a game full of energy that was last seen before the pandemic. Even the orchestra was not holding back as soon as the energy resumes in the game the music got loud the cheering went up and up and up. Then in the third quarter, the Golden State Warriors really felt the presence of defending champions and the king on the court. LeBron James shoot a 3 pointer from 30 feet like really. There were no warriors in the crowd and it looked like every poster was of Lakers only.

LeBron James once again made it clear to the NBA family that he is called ‘the king’ and he still is. I mean the feeling of that boring start of the game has been long gone in the third and fourth quarter. There was an excessive flow of emotions from the fans in the arena. In the end, the anticipated result came up with the Los Angeles Lakers beating the Golden State Warriors and securing a win.

 

No matter the result the night really felt like an awesome NBA game night that was last felt around one and a half year back. With the Los Angeles Lakers as favourites and the Golden State Warriors as underdogs, the game was really puzzled. Nobody could have predicted such an end of the game in the initial half. But here we are with the Lakers win. LeBron James again stood as the show stopper after his 3 point shots.
